Off-host backups for every self-hoster, configured entirely in the admin UI — supersedes the host-specific mirror plan behind #84. shared: - webdav.ts (new package entry like token-crypto): minimal WebDAV client with basic auth — PROPFIND (tolerant multistatus parser), MKCOL, PUT (streamed), GET, DELETE; Nextcloud DAV path derived from the plain server URL, explicit DAV bases pass through - backup-status.ts: additive remote-upload status in status.json, the restore-status.json contract (running/succeeded/failed + staleness bound), the backup_command/backup_maintenance NOTIFY channels, and the one-bundle-per-set naming (dorfteich-backup-<id>.tar.gz) - backup-set.ts moved here from apps/backup (api lists local sets) backup sidecar: - reads the backup.* instance settings directly from the database (admin changes apply next run; local retention row overrides the env) and the app password from the secret store - after each successful set: bundle dump + files archive + manifest into ONE self-contained tar.gz, upload via WebDAV per schedule (off/daily/weekly; manual runs always upload), prune remote bundles — never the newest — and record the outcome in status.json; upload failures alert via a new backupUploadFailed mail (de+en) - command listener on backup_command (run / restore) with a serial queue against the nightly timer - restore orchestrator: restore-status.json → maintenance NOTIFY → grace → (remote: download + manifest-verify bundle) → terminate other DB connections → shared perform-restore path (same code as restore.sh) → final status + maintenance exit api: - MaintenanceGuard (global, registered before the setup gate): 503 maintenance_mode while restore-status says running; health endpoints and the new public GET /backup/restore-status stay exempt; a stale running state (crashed sidecar) unblocks after 30 min - MaintenanceStateService watches the file and restarts the api after a successful restore (fresh caches, migrate-on-start for older dumps); main.ts refuses to touch the database while a restore runs — a container restarting mid-restore must not race pg_restore with migrate deploy - worker sweeps (conversion, mail outbox, scheduler) catch transient database failures instead of dying on an unhandled rejection — the restore's connection termination crashed the api in verification - backup admin endpoints under /admin/system/backup: settings (live connection test before save, password write-only into the secret store), nextcloud/test, sets (local via the ro backups mount + remote via WebDAV), run + restore (type-to-confirm backstop, source validation) — commands travel as NOTIFY payloads; audit actions backup.settings_changed/run_triggered/restore_requested - readyz: new warning-level backup_remote check while a target is configured (26 h daily / 170 h weekly bound) collab: - maintenance listener: on enter, persist + close every live session and refuse new connections until exit (failsafe timeout 30 min) — no in-memory document may write pre-restore content back afterwards web: - Admin → System backup section: status card with remote facts and a "Back up now" button, the Nextcloud settings form with test button, and the restore picker (local + remote sets, type-to-confirm) - global maintenance screen: any 503 maintenance_mode flips the SPA to a status page polling the exempt endpoint, reloading when the instance returns Verified end-to-end against a live stack (fresh DB, native api + sidecar, fake WebDAV server): configure → test → manual backup → bundle upload → readyz/sets/status surfaces → remote restore with maintenance gate, marker rollback and api restart; suites: shared 21, backup 9, collab 11, api 58 files green, lint + i18n:check + typecheck clean.
